Apr 27: Batuk

201804/batuk.jpg

South African house music collective Batuk deal in electrifying Afro-futurist beats that span zouk, afro/tribal house, soul, techno and traditional African music. Two out of the group’s three core members, producer Spoek Mathambo and artist/vocalist Manteiga, bring their live show to ALL for their China debut, which falls perfectly on South Africa’s Freedom Day. Gouachi, JustSyd, SierraLima and Skinny Brown perform in support with installations from Trashman and Killer Weixin.
Apr 27, 10pm, RMB80. ALL, see event listing.

Apr 29-30: Electric Daisy Carnival

201804/Electric-Daisy-Carnival1.jpg

One of the world's biggest EDM festivals annually in Las Vegas, Electric Daisy Carnival arrives in Shanghai for the first time this weekend. Headliners include major names like Deadmau5, Martin Garrix and Alison Wonderland, plus Hardwell, Andy C, Illenium, Soothsayer and lots more.
Apr 29-30, 12pm. Shanghai Shen Di Ecology Park, see event listing, buy tickets.
